As our friend Kris Karkoski points out, "Naming the third Affliction event ‘Trilogy’ sure makes it sound like this is going to be their last card." Very true, though at least they’re finally giving us the fight we’ve been waiting for — of course I’m speaking of Dan Lauzon vs. Chris Horodecki. (Fedor Emelianenko vs. Josh Barnett should be a decent scrap as well.) As we reported earlier, "Trilogy" may feature that rumored somethingweight fight between Gegard Mousasi and Vitor Belfort, and the poster also promises appearances by Tim Sylvia, Ben Rothwell, Paul Buentello, and Renato Sobral.
